Transaction d6a6dd20c64d4363b8ffafe2aab6153e6bcbd09a904b7bab80228b175a76d651
1 Input
1 Output
-
d6a6dd20c64d4363b8ffafe2aab6153e6bcbd09a904b7bab80228b175a76d651:0
- value
- 3137689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d651e1ef182f9bbbada1749bcccdb02b6d321ff OP_EQUAL
- address
- 3LR3aeVGzYxgFKbcb7vp4an1Uzp1HSRs7s